A leading surveying firm in Coventry is seeking a Utility Surveyor who takes pride in delivering accurate surveys. In this role, you will perform PAS 128 utility surveys using the latest technology, ensuring top quality, safety, and detail.
The ideal candidate will have:
- Solid experience in utility surveying
- Confidence with GPR and EML equipment
- A full UK driving licence
This position offers a salary up to Β£45,000 depending on experience, along with various employee perks, making it a great opportunity for those who value precision.
